ZenGRC
SMBGovernance, risk, and compliance software for audits, controls, vendor risk, and regulatory tracking.
Safeguards rule gap analysis is driven from requirement-to-control mapping, which automatically generates remediation tasks and evidence follow-ups.
ZenGRC fits financial institutions that need repeatable GLBA governance with measurable control status and documented exceptions. Safeguards rule gap analysis is handled by mapping controls to GLBA requirements and then driving remediation tasks from identified gaps. Access logging retention and audit trail expectations are supported via activity history linked to control and risk changes, which helps reconstruct who changed what and when. Automation is centered on workflow states, evidence requests, and review assignments tied to control objects.
A key tradeoff is that strong results depend on upfront configuration of control structure and ownership, because workflows operate on the objects created in the setup. ZenGRC is most effective when GLBA program work is managed by a compliance or security governance team that can maintain evidence collection and risk ratings on a recurring cadence.
- +Safeguards rule mapping turns GLBA requirements into traceable control objects
- +Evidence request workflows tie submissions to control review cycles
- +Audit trail records user activity tied to risk and control changes
- +Exportable governance views support examiner and board documentation
- –Setup requires disciplined control taxonomy and ownership assignment
- –Complex integrations depend on available connectors and implementation work
- –Bulk remediation and mass updates can feel slow on large control sets
- –Some reporting layouts require customization to match local examiner expectations

Hyperproof
SMBCompliance operations platform for managing controls, evidence, and framework mapping across multiple regulations.
Configurable control graph connects control ownership, test plans, and evidence artifacts into one auditable workflow.
Hyperproof’s core workflow centers on control definitions that map to procedures, test plans, and evidence requirements, with status rolled up across owners and teams. The audit trail captures configuration changes, testing activity, and evidence submissions in a way meant for regulator examination readiness. Automation is driven by workflow triggers and API-driven updates that keep control testing schedules and evidence status synchronized. Integration depth is strongest when evidence sources can be connected through existing connectors or API-based ingestion.
A tradeoff appears when GLBA programs need deep, native cryptography attestations or custom key management lifecycle records inside the same system. Hyperproof fits best when compliance teams want repeatable safeguards documentation and consistent control testing cadence across multiple business units. It is less ideal when the main requirement is direct access to raw banking system logs without a separate evidence pipeline.
- +Control graph links owners, procedures, and evidence requirements
- +Audit trail records evidence submissions and workflow state changes
- +API supports evidence ingestion and workflow-driven updates
- +Recurring testing workflows reduce manual tracking effort
- –Custom evidence models need careful configuration and governance
- –Cryptography and key lifecycle attestations are not native end to end
- –Deep access-log ingestion often requires an external pipeline
- –Complex GLBA mappings can take time to operationalize

Common GLBA software pitfalls that break evidence traceability and audit readiness
GLBA implementation fails when control mapping and evidence workflows are configured without a clear taxonomy for owners, artifacts, and workflow state. It also fails when integrations assume evidence sources that are not supported or not configured.
The mistakes below reflect how these tools behave in safeguards rule gap analysis, control mapping, and evidence request automation.
Treating control mapping setup as a one-time task instead of a governance requirement
ZenGRC requires disciplined control taxonomy and ownership assignment so requirement-to-control mapping can generate correct remediation tasks and evidence follow-ups.
Assuming every evidence source will be ingested automatically without validating connector coverage
Drata can have limited coverage when evidence sources are not supported or not configured, which can reduce continuous evidence ingestion and weaken exception handling.
Building custom evidence models without governance rules for artifact reuse and completeness
Hyperproof supports configurable evidence workflows via its control graph, but custom evidence models require careful configuration and governance to avoid audit trail gaps.
Overlooking control inheritance complexity when mapping gaps across parent and child structures
Secureframe control inheritance needs disciplined configuration, since mapping gaps can prevent tasks and evidence from aligning to safeguards rule control objects.
Letting RBAC and permission structures lag behind reporting lines for examiner documentation bundles
Compyl notes that RBAC and permissions require careful configuration to match reporting lines, because misalignment can disrupt documentation assembly and evidence traceability.
